Curious to know what the movie's about? Here's the plot: "Get ready to laugh and learn as Barney and his friends take a teeriffic trip and learn about fourwheeled ways to get around From fire trucks to dump trucks to bumping up and down in a little red wagon you can travel anywhere and build anything when you use your imagination Join the dinos and their friends as they watch vehicles on a real construction site and are inspired to build a castle from boxes on this funfilled afternoon Come join the fun just use your imagination" .
